shakedown.social is one of the many independent Mastodon servers you can use to participate in the fediverse.
A community for live music fans with roots in the jam scene. Shakedown Social is run by a team of volunteers (led by @clifff and @sethadam1) and funded by donations.

Administered by:

Server stats:

243
active users

#deployment

0 posts0 participants0 posts today

New Kitten release

• Added instructions to Kitten’s Settings app for how to set up a webhook at Codeberg¹ so that pushing to your main branch automatically updates your deployed server.

kitten.small-web.org

(Would you like me to add instructions for GitHub also? Hmm, let me think a moment… No.)

You can also find the relevant information in the Kitten reference:

kitten.small-web.org/reference

Enjoy!

:kitten:💕

¹ Codeberg is an community-run ethical alternative GitHub. You can follow them on the fediverse at @Codeberg and visit them online at codeberg.org

Continued thread

Development is one thing, what about deployment?

Soon, you’ll be able to deploy your Kitten apps to small-web.org using Domain¹.

Here’s a recording of me deploying Kitten Kawaii to kitten-kawaii.small-web.org using Domain.

Here, domain is registering the domain (subdomain but it’s on the Public Suffix List) and installing Kitten Kawaii on a pre-warmed VPS server.

Full blog post: ar.al/2024/08/19/kitten-kawaii

¹ codeberg.org/domain/app

New Kitten feature: Webhook

If you’re a dev building a site or app for yourself that you want to update easily, you can now set up a webhook from your remote Git repository so your deployed Kitten site is automatically updated, for example, every time you push to the main branch.

This is how the Kitten web site is being updated now:

kitten.small-web.org

Just deployed, kitten update to get it :)

:kitten:💕

Coming soon: it’s going to be trivial to deploy a different app on your Small Web server. Useful if you’re a dev and you’re playing around with different apps.

vimeo.com/932120624

(Also, notice the speed at which deployment happens. I’m one step away from implementing this in Domain using pre-warmed Kitten instances – called toasty kittens – thereby bringing the time it takes to deploy your own Small Web place down to a handful of seconds.)

:kitten: 💕

Replied in thread

@Sandywb unending chorus of don't #regulate #AI - defer to the vendors - #BigTech - has quickly resulted in massive #copyright #violations that will not end. In addition, folks are ignoring the #privacy issues - there is no privacy - #enterprise dev and #deployment may be useful because the environment is controlled (butt #cybercrime). #AI is a disaster for #authors, artists, and #creative folks in many disciplines. Its impact on #education is already causing seismic change - byebye #humanities